Comparison of GnRH agonists and antagonists in an ovular donation program

Ginecología y obstetricia de México
Eric Saucedo de la LlataSamuel Hernández Ayup

Abstract

GnRH agonists and antagonists are utilized for avoiding premature ovulation in assisted reproductive cycles, (ART) this retrospective study was designed to compare both treatments in controlled ovarian hyperstimulation (HOC) in oocyte donors. Between Jan99 and Mar03, 141 oocyte donors underwent ART receiving either 0.25 mg daily of a GnRH antagonist (Cetrorelix) from day 6 of stimulation (51 patients) or a long protocol with a GnRH agonist (Leuprolide acetate) (90 patients.) FSHr alone or with HMG or LHr were employed for ovarian stimulation. hCG (Profasi, Serono) was administrated when more than three follicles above 18 mm in diameter were observed, oocyte retrieval was performed 34 hours later. Embryo transfer was performed 3-5 days later. Both groups were homogeneus for age (p=0.142), day 3 FSH (p=0.115), type and total dose of gonadotrophins utilized. Applications of Molecular Barcoding

The concept of molecular barcoding is that each original DNA or RNA molecule is attached to a unique sequence barcode. Sequence reads having different barcodes represent different original molecules, while sequence reads having the same barcode are results of PCR duplication from one original molecule.
